All roofs require maintenance. At least two times
Roofs
each year, inspect all seams: front, rear, around all
vents, and along all moldings for voids, lifting,
peeling or cracking. Reseal as necessary or at least
one time each year. If you notice any deterioration
in the seal, scrape off any cracked or loose sealant
and then reseal the area. See Fig. 7-12.
I
WARNING: If your park trailer is not equipped with a roof ladder, do not walk on
your roof without placing planking or decking material on the roof. Use of
planking/decking material will aid in distributing your weight and therefore avoid
potentially damaging point loads. To adequately spread loads, make sure you span
three or more rafters when placing the planking/decking . Units produced with a
roof ladder incorporate the use of a heavier weight decking material. Due to this
optional construction, additional planking/decking is not necessary.
